Here are several practical tips.

First and foremost, establishing a rigorous oral hygiene routine is essential. This routine should include brushing your teeth at least tw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Brushing helps remove plaque, a sticky film of bacteria that can lead to tooth decay and gum disease if not adequately addressed. Additionally, brushing your tongue can further enhance your oral cleanliness, as bacteria can accumulate on its surface too.

Flossing at least once a day is another crucial aspect of maintaining oral health. While your toothbrush can reach many surfaces of your teeth, it often cannot access the spaces in between. Flossing removes food particles and plaque from these areas, preventing cavities and gum disease from taking root. For those who struggle with traditional floss, consider alternative options such as interdental brushes or water flossers, which can be just as effective in keeping your mouth clean.

In addition to brushing and flossing, using an antibacterial mouthwash can further enhance your oral hygiene routine. Rinsing with mouthwash helps kill bacteria, reduce plaque, and freshen your breath. Make sure to choose a mouthwash that is alcohol-free, as alcohol can sometimes lead to dry mouth, which may exacerbate oral health issues rather than alleviate them.

Diet also plays a significant role in maintaining a cleaner and healthier mouth. Consuming a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ins can benefit your overall health and contribute to strong teeth and gums. Foods high in sugar and acidity can erode tooth enamel and contribute to decay, so it’s wise to limit these items. Instead, consider crunchy fruits and vegetables, which help stimulate saliva production, naturally cleaning your teeth and providing essential nutrients.

Additionally, staying hydrated is vital for maintaining excellent oral health. Drinking plenty of water helps wash away food particles and bacteria, reducing the risk of plaque buildup. It can also combat dry mouth, which can lead to bad breath and an increase in dental problems. If you’re considering a flavored beverage, opt for options that are low in sugar and acidity to protect your enamel.

Regular dental check-ups should not be overlooked. Visiting your dentist twice a year allows for professional cleaning and early detection of potential issues. Many oral health problems can develop silently, so routine examinations are essential to catch any emerging concerns before they escalate. Your dentist can provide personalized advice suited to your unique oral health needs, ensuring you stay on track with your hygiene routine.
